Impact Elliott needed a strong performance following his unanimous decision loss to Seok Hyun Ko as a -500 favorite last June. He was the more effective fighter for most of this bout, using his speed and aggressiveness to keep Micallef off balance, but he allowed one takedown midway through Round 2 and was never able to recover. Micallef easily transitioned to the rear-naked choke and Oban went to sleep as opposed to tapping out. The 28-year-old will probably get another opportunity with the UFC given the fact he won his first three fights with the company, but he's likely one more setback away from getting cut.
